The Amazing Spider-Man #44
☆ Be the first to review + Add to your collection — Join free“Where Crawls the Lizard!”
This January 1967 issue drops Spider-Man and the Lizard into a murky tunnel showdown, with Spidey crawling headfirst down a stone archway while the reptilian villain — green-scaled, white-coated, and whip-tailed — tears through a web below him. John Romita's cover work is sharp and atmospheric, capturing the damp, shadowy sewer setting with a real sense of menace. "Where Crawls the Lizard!" promises exactly the kind of wall-crawling, creature-feature confrontation that made Marvel's Silver Age so compelling.
